Change Headings for D365 Collection letters and Interest notes

(0) ShareShare
ReportReport
Posted on by 179

Can I change the heading for Collection 1 letter to Reminder Notice or something else.  Also, can I do the same for  Interest notes to late fees?

    Good morning Sylvia,

    The answer to your question depends ... :-)

    If you use the 'old' SSRS reports for sending out collection letters/interest notes and alike then you cannot simply configure the headings but you need a developer doing that for you.

    If you use the 'new' Electronic Reporting Business Documents then you can do the configuration yourself in the Electronic Workspace. you don't need a developer for that.

    In case you need more information, have a look at the MS tectalk on electronic reporting that you can find via the resources tab on top of this page.

    I also posted a number of posts on my blog about this and there are other sources available as well that demonstrate you how you can quickly modify your reports with Electronic Reporting.
